Concrete Walkway Replacement Questions
When should concrete walkways be replaced? Replacement is recommended when there are significant cracks, uneven surfaces, or structural damage affecting safety and appearance.
What signs indicate a concrete walkway needs repair? Visible cracking, sinking, or spalling surface are common signs that a walkway may require replacement or repair.
Can existing concrete walkways be resurfaced instead of replaced? Yes, resurfacing is an option for minor surface damage, but extensive issues usually require full replacement.
